I spent two decades leading portfolios inside Coca-Cola, Danone, and E. & J. Gallo — building Coke Zero at mass scale, creating Apothic’s billion-dollar trajectory, and reinventing legacy portfolios under performance pressure.
Today I speak to founders, marketers, and executive teams about how to build brands that hold under scrutiny — with clarity, commercial rigor, and long-term growth in mind.

Courtney O’Brien is a brand and commercial strategist who built billion-dollar brands inside Coca-Cola and E. & J. Gallo before founding The Outlier Initiative. She speaks to founders, marketers, and executive teams navigating growth inflection points in beverage and consumer goods — bringing operator-level clarity to rooms where commercial decisions matter.
